To stop email reporting simply remove the email
address or disable all of the email options in MENU 5-5-
9.
i
Note
When entering an email address the @ symbol is
represented on the keypad display as .
To enter this character press the 1 key repeatedly until
the symbol appears in the display.
Comms > MyAlarm >
Email Options
MENU 5-5-9
This menu allows the master user to select which event
types will be reported using the email reporting function.
By default the first 4 options are set to report via email.
Follow the procedure below to configure the required
options.

Comms > Periodic Test >
Send Test Report
MENU 5-9-0
This menu allows you to test the reporting functions of the
control panel by manually sending a ‘Test’ report to the
receiving party (i.e. security company monitoring station,
mobile telephone etc).
Enter programming mode (PIN + MENU) then,
1. Enter [MENU] + [5] + [9] + [0].
The keypad will prompt that it is in the process of
sending a test report.
Comms Testing In
Progress ..Please Wait..
Press OK or MENU
If the test is successful, the keypad will prompt:
Comms Test Successful
Press OK or MENU
If the test is NOT successful, the keypad will prompt:
Test Report Failed..
Please Call For Service
Press OK or MENU
2. Press [OK] or [MENU] to exit.
